Each tray is tailored to your part’s geometry and manufacturing process, providing precise fit, protection, and orientation.

Our Engineers ensure that the polymer selected for the prototyping and production of your tray is based on the specific requirements of your project.

Thermoforming offers lower tooling costs than injection molding, making it a great choice regardless of production volumes.

Strong enough for repeated handling while minimizing load weight & shipping expenses.

Averra can manufacture trays from a variety of polymers, including but not limited to: rPET, PET, rPETG, PETG, rHIPS, HIPS, PVC, rHDPE, HDPE & PP. We also offer materials with a range of ESD & Anti-Stat properties.

Custom Tray Design & Engineering
Our engineering team develops trays optimized for performance, manufacturability, and automation compatibility. We use advanced CAD modeling to ensure accurate part nesting, stackability, and ergonomic handling.
Tooling Development
Prototype and production tooling are built with tight tolerances to ensure consistent forming and repeatability. Our tooling capabilities allow for rapid iterations and controlled quality from concept to full production.
Precision Thermoforming
Averra thermoforms trays with repeatable accuracy for:
· Multi-cavity components
· Complex geometries
· Robotic pick-and-place compatibility
